
If you are staying with us at the Mount Cervin Condos, you will want to take the Purple or number 9 routes, as this is the closest route to your accommodations. The 5 or Yellow bus route goes through the areas of Prospector Square and Deer Valley Resort. The Green or number 2 line goes through Park Meadows, Thaynes, and Deer Valley Resort. The first one, the Number 1 route or Red Line, goes through most areas of Park City and to the Deer Valley Resort. If you want to save a few bucks and leave the hassle of driving to someone else, we recommend hopping on the FREE bus system! There are six different Park City Transit routes currently in the Deer Valley & Park City areas. Or there are private transportation options also available. There are several FREE bus & shuttle services operating in and around both Deer Valley and Park City. Once you arrive in the area, getting between Deer Valley & Park City is easy. Turning right onto UT-224 South, head down this road for 6.7 miles to end up in downtown Park City Utah. Most guests travel to Park City and Deer Valley from Salt Lake City. Getting to Deer Valley by plane means you will most likely fly into Salt Lake City International Airport and drive the 38 additional miles. The route is pretty simple as you take I-80 and follow it until exit 145 toward Kimball Junction.
